St. Louis Craft Beer Week returns in late April

stlbeerweek

(St. Louis, MO): St. Louis has an unparalleled history when it comes to American beer, and St. Louis Craft Beer Week is a celebration of that history. The event begins on April 24th and culminates on May 3rd with the Henry Herbst Memorial Lecture at the Schlafly Bottleworks. The St. Louis Craft Beer Week is also proud to announce that it’s partnered the year with the St. Louis Microfest.

Each night of St. Louis Craft Beer week will provide beer lovers with an opportunity to immerse themselves in a small sample of what the city’s beer scene has to offer. With events taking place each night throughout the St. Louis metropolitan area, beer lovers and beer novices alike will find something that will not only quench their thirst, but will hopefully help them learn something along the way.

Events will include Beer Bingo, Beer Dinners, Beer and Cheese Tastings and of course festivals such as the always popular St. Louis Microfest. Some of the locations include the 33 Wine Shop, The Good Pie, The Wine and Cheese Place, The Shaved Duck, Schlafly Tap Room, Morgan Street Brewery, Newstead Tower Public House, Bigelo’s Bistro, and Cicero’s.
